so what if you plug the egpu into the external usbc m.2 drive..? would that still work? You'd be able to leave your laptops m.2 where it originally was and just plug in a usbc cable and get an external gpu. Correct me if i'm wrong tho.
doesn't work, u need direct PCIe link to the PC and that ext. ssd only support USB 3 link
